A darling quilt for a little girl. As for borders that do not buckle, years ago I was taught to measure at the center of the quilt and use that measurement to cut the border fabric. You might give that a try. It has worked very well for me.
Beautiful quilt. I was also taught to measure at the center to get the measurement for the borders. So measure, then cut two borders, sew them, then turn quilt and measure again for the last two borders. Good luck with this. But be very proud of the beautiful quilt. Hope you get a gd soon.
